Using Splunk_TA_nix addon Version 8.4. While running below three scripts getting below Errors.  Customer is using Solaris 10 OS. 

Splunk_TA_nix/bin/vmstat_metric.sh" awk: record `HARD_DRIVES ssd2262 ...' too long
Splunk_TA_nix/bin/vmstat.sh" awk: record `HARD_DRIVES ssd1038 ...' too long
Splunk_TA_nix/bin/hardware.sh" awk: record `HARD_DRIVES ssd1038 ...' too long

upgraded Addon to the latest version 8.5, but after that below issue has been started and no data was ingested. 

Splunk_TA_nix/bin/uptime.sh: $(dirname /opt/splunkforwarder/etc/apps/Splunk_TA_nix/bin/uptime.sh)/common.sh: not found
Splunk_TA_nix/bin/cpu_metric.sh: $(dirname /opt/splunkforwarder/etc/apps/Splunk_TA_nix/bin/cpu_metric.sh)/common.sh: not found

So to solve, rollback Addon to version 8.4 but again awk: record `HARD_DRIVES ssd1038 error started.
Can anyone help to solve this issue.
